A Thurley-Good Place To Be.

There is nothing like watching the planes land at BWI Thurgood Marshall while you take a break from biking. The Dixon Aircraft Observation Area is a place where bikers can rest, children can play, and people can watch airplanes glide to the runway. I found people utilizing every part of this space as long as its open. Families bring their children to play and watch the planes and bikers park their cars to get ready to ride. The parking lot is overflowing with cars which suggest the space could be bigger to allow more people to use this area.
